My experience, take it for what it's worth: ...I'm 20 btw
Pre propecia thoughts: There's no side effects, people just scare themselves and it's all mental.
First day on 1mg propecia: my balls ache
Day 5: balls still ache, but less
Day 6: no ball ache, we are good
Day 7: libido is gone but can still get the ol' pecker up
Day 10: pecker dies
*Switch to .5mg a day
side effects seemed less, could have been placebo effect. A week later got the same sides
*switch to .25mg same thing happened as .5mg, a week later they returned
*switch to .25mg eod, same thing
*switch to .25mg every three days, same thing
*switch to .25mg once a week...took longer for sides to kick in but they did
Got off that shit after struggling with it for 3 months thinking sides would go away...It's now been 5 months I've been off of it and the side effects are still not completely gone. They have lessened for sure, but I'm no where near as horny as I used to be and I the boners are not as solid.
In the end you can take that for what it's worth. It needs to be your decision and no one else's. Many people take the drug with no sides that they know of, and many get sides as well. It just has to be your choice. For me, ruining my sex life permanently isn't worth it. Especially when there's so many new treatments on the horizon.
I should also tell you I have started RU in a KB vehicle and have no sides. It has also halted my hair loss.
